Rory Gallagher - The Irish Tour is a documentary about the legendary Irish guitarist, singer, and songwriter Rory Gallagher. Filmed during his 1974 tour of Ireland, the movie shows Gallagher performing live in various venues across the country, from small clubs to big concert halls. The movie begins with shots of Gallagher traveling around Ireland, visiting different towns and cities, and talking about his love for the country and its music. Gallagher's passion for music is palpable throughout the movie. He talks about his influences and his approach to playing the guitar, and he seems genuinely excited to be playing in front of Irish audiences.
The concert footage in the movie is fantastic. Gallagher is an incredible guitarist, and his live performances are legendary. He plays a mix of original songs and covers, ranging from blues to rock to Celtic folk. The energy and intensity of his music are infectious, and the crowd is clearly loving every minute of it. There are also some great shots of the audience, which gives a sense of the excitement and enthusiasm surrounding Gallagher's concerts.
One of the highlights of the movie is a concert in Cork City Hall, which is one of the biggest venues Gallagher played during his tour. The footage of this concert is particularly good, and the sound quality is excellent. Gallagher's performance is on fire, and the energy of the crowd is palpable.
Throughout the movie, there are also interviews with Gallagher and his band members. They talk about the tour, their music, and their experiences playing in Ireland. There are also shots of Gallagher rehearsing and recording in the studio, which gives a behind-the-scenes look at the process of making music.
One of the most interesting aspects of the movie is the way it captures the spirit of Ireland in the 1970s. There are shots of the countryside, the cities, and the people, which give a sense of the country at that time. There are also some great shots of Gallagher interacting with fans, signing autographs, and just hanging out with people. It's clear that he was a beloved figure in Ireland, and it's heartwarming to see the connection he had with his fans.
